    I used to be very jealous although I would try to convince myself I wasn't. Then one day I saw a video of a Catholic priest talking about why it's wrong to be jealous. Some of the points he made were:
    1. You only see the exterior of the person. You don't see or care about the interior. You see they live in a nice house, drive a nice car, wear designer clothes, etc and think they have the perfect life. You don't know they are in an abusive marriage or suffer from depression and suicidal thoughts. Jealously only let's you see the outside.
    2. Jealousy makes you angry and bitter.
    3. When you are too busy being jealous then you don't realize all the beauty and love around you. You are never happy. You never realize all the blessings you have.
    This video really opened my eyes and I do believe God put this video in my life. I still get jealous at times but with prayer I'm doing a lot better.

    I am actually a naturally jealous person. I have had tons of struggles on this issue. So these are my two cents about handling jealousy:
    What DID NOT work for me:
    1. Discounting what she has (e.g. Her xxxx is not "that" gorgeous.)
    2. Trying to find superiority in my life (e.g. I may not be as pretty but I am smarter).
    3. Trying to shame myself for wanting "worldly things(e.g. looks, money, boyfriend)". It's okay to want those things. It's only wrong when you sin your way to pursue those things.
    4. Trying to find the "formula" to her happiness. e.g. "Maybe she was more mature than me, that's why she was blessed with an amazing husband." Well. Actually, you may be more mature than her. There are tons of married people who have flaws. God's grace is a free gift, not a reward to someone's passing a test. (See #1 below)
    5. Trying to justify God. e.g. "God has a greater plan for me" kind of things... (He always does, but let's suppose He doesn't have one, if so, are you going to stop loving Him because of that?)
    What DID work for me:
    1. Acknowledging that God has the freedom to choose whomever He wants to give HIS blessing. Everything is God's, and the GIVER decides whom to give His good things. It is presumptuous for me to tell Him what He can and can't do with His creation.
    2. Learning to praise God for doing His Will, even if it may not even end up as a "greater plan" for me. I acknowledge the bad situation as bad, but still can praise Him, NOT because He will "turn this around", but because I love Him and I want Him to be free.
    3. Just telling God in prayer that I feel tempted. And admitting that that's because I honestly want what she has. And that I want His blessings, too. God always wants me to straight come to Him like a baby "I want that too!" and confide in Him my innermost desires, than to seethe in jealousy toward another human being as a convoluted expression of my own desire.
